Understanding the Benefits of Heated Eye Masks

The soothing effects of heated eye masks extend far beyond mere comfort; they play a vital role in enhancing eye health and alleviating common discomforts. People often face daily stressors-extended screen time, environmental factors, or lack of sleep-that can lead to tired, strained eyes. A heated eye mask provides a simple yet effective solution, offering gentle warmth that helps stimulate the oil glands in your eyelids. This stimulation is crucial for maintaining healthy tear production, which can significantly reduce symptoms associated with dry eyes and discomfort.

In addition to providing relief from dryness, heated eye masks can enhance relaxation and improve sleep quality. The warmth promotes blood circulation around the eyes, which not only helps reduce puffiness but also encourages relaxation, making it easier to wind down after a long day. Many users find that incorporating a heated eye mask into their nighttime routine can help transition their body from the busyness of the day into a more restful state, potentially leading to better overall sleep quality.

How to Use a Heated Eye Mask Effectively

How to Use a Heated Eye Mask Effectively
To truly reap the benefits of a heated eye mask, it’s essential to understand how to use it effectively. These masks are designed to relieve discomfort caused by dryness, fatigue, and even stress, providing a soothing experience that can help rejuvenate your eyes in just a few minutes.

Begin by choosing a quiet and comfortable environment where you can relax uninterrupted. It’s best to use the mask when you have a little time to unwind – perhaps during your morning routine or right before bedtime. Ensure the eye mask is warmed to your preferred temperature as directed by the manufacturer, which typically involves simply activating the heat-capable feature or warming it up in the microwave for a short period. Always check the temperature by applying it to your wrist first-your eye area is delicate, and you want to ensure it’s pleasantly warm, not hot.

Once ready, gently place the mask over your eyes, adjusting any straps for a snug yet comfortable fit that blocks out ambient light. For optimal results, it’s recommended to use the mask for about 10-20 minutes, allowing the gentle heat to stimulate oil glands and increase moisture levels in your eyes. During this time, try to relax your body and mind; maybe listen to calming music or practice some deep breathing exercises. After this period, take a moment to blink and allow your eyes to rehydrate properly. This blinking action helps the oils that have been renewed to spread evenly across your tear film, providing significant relief.

After using your heated eye mask, clean it according to the manufacturer’s instructions to maintain its hygiene and effectiveness. If your mask is reusable with washable components, ensure you wash it regularly to avoid any buildup of bacteria. When to Avoid Using a Heated Eye Mask

While heated eye masks are excellent for soothing tired and dry eyes, there are certain situations where using one may not be advisable. Understanding these scenarios can help you make informed decisions about your eye care routine and ensure your comfort and safety.

First and foremost, avoid using a heated eye mask if you have any existing eye conditions, such as acute conjunctivitis, corneal abrasions, or other infections. The heat can exacerbate these issues and potentially lead to further complications. If you experience redness, swelling, or discharge from your eyes, it’s best to consult with an eye care professional before applying heat.

Moreover, individuals with sensitive skin or conditions like eczema should exercise caution. The gentle heat may irritate already sensitive areas, leading to discomfort or exacerbating existing skin conditions. Performing a patch test on a small area of skin can help determine if the mask is appropriate for you.

Heated eye masks are also not recommended for children unless specifically designed for them, as their skin may be more sensitive to heat. Always check the manufacturer’s age guidelines to avoid any risk of burns. Additionally, if you are someone who struggles with blood circulation issues or has conditions such as diabetic neuropathy, it’s wise to seek advice from a healthcare provider. The heat can affect circulation, so understanding your individual health context is crucial.

The Science Behind Heat Therapy for Eye Relief

Applying gentle heat to your eyes can do wonders for relief and relaxation, tapping into the sciences of thermoregulation and increased circulation. Heat therapy, as it’s often called, works primarily by enhancing blood flow, which helps to deliver crucial nutrients and oxygen to the eye area while minimizing discomfort. This process can be particularly beneficial for those experiencing dry eyes, fatigue, or strain due to prolonged screen time or environmental factors.

When a heated eye mask is placed over your eyes, the warmth encourages the meibomian glands-responsible for producing the eyelid’s natural oils-to open and function more effectively. This can help to rehydrate the eyes and alleviate the discomfort associated with dryness. Studies suggest that using such masks for about 10-15 minutes can significantly enhance tear film stability, making it an effective evening routine or a quick office refresh between tasks.

It’s important to note that the science behind heat therapy extends beyond just the eyes. Similar methods have been employed in physical therapy, where heat is used to relax muscles and improve flexibility. The application of heat can also reduce inflammation and promote healing, thereby showcasing its potential benefits for a variety of ailments beyond just eye relief. For example, people with conditions such as meibomianitis can find heated masks particularly soothing, as they help to address clogged glands and relieve associated symptoms.

Exploring Alternatives to Heated Eye Masks

can provide relief to those looking to soothe tired or dry eyes without the use of heat therapy. Here are some effective alternatives that may suit your needs just as well.

First, consider cold compresses. These can be simply made with clean cloths soaked in cold water or even gel packs specifically designed for eye relief. Placing a cold compress over your closed eyes can help reduce puffiness, alleviate swelling, and provide a refreshing sensation, particularly after a long day in front of screens or during allergy season.

Another option is artificial tears or lubricating eye drops. These can be particularly beneficial for those dealing with dryness or irritation. Over-the-counter drops help to hydrate and lubricate the eyes, offering immediate relief. It’s essential to choose preservative-free drops if you plan to use them frequently, as these are gentler on the eyes.

For those looking into more natural remedies, chamomile tea bags can be very effective. After steeping and allowing them to cool, placing chamomile tea bags over the eyes can provide soothing relief. Chamomile has anti-inflammatory properties that can help calm irritated eyes and reduce redness.

Moreover, regular eyelid hygiene can also assist in managing eye health. Gentle cleansing with eyelid scrub pads or diluted baby shampoo helps remove debris and buildup that can contribute to discomfort and dryness. This practice keeps the eyelids clean and supports better tear film quality.

Lastly, maintaining proper hydration and nutrition plays a crucial role in eye health. Drinking plenty of water and eating foods rich in omega-3 fatty acids, such as flaxseeds and walnuts, can help maintain the tear film and reduce the overall symptoms of dry eyes.
